Building foundation repair services are essential for addressing iss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ically involve diagnosing problems such as settling, cracking, or shifting of the foundation and implementing appropriate solutions to restore stability. Techniques may include under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ization, depending on the specific needs of the property. The goal is to prevent further damage, protect the structural safety of the building, and maintain its long-term value.
Problems that foundation repair services help solve often stem from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Common signs indicating the need for foundation repair include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, and doors or windows that stick or do not close properly.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ent more severe damage such as structural failure or costly repairs in the future. Skilled service providers assess the extent of the damage and recommend appropriate repair methods tailored to the property's unique conditions.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. Smaller repairs, such as crack sealing, may cost around $1,000, while extensive underpinning can exceed $10,000.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Factors Influencing Cost - The cost to repair a building's foundation varies based on factors like soil conditions, foundation type, and the severity of issues. For example, minor cracks in a slab foundation might be repaired for approximately $1,500, whereas major settlement or sinking could require investments over $15,000. Average Project Expenses - On average, foundation repair projects in areas like Tahlequah, OK, tend to fall within the $3,000 to $8,000 range. Costs can increase if additional work such as drainage improvements or structural reinforcement is needed. Local service providers can help determine the appropriate scope and budget.
Cost-Effective Solutions - Choosing the right repair approach can influence overall costs, with options like pier and beam underpinning typically costing between $3,000 and $10,000. Less invasive fixes, such as epoxy injections, may be more affordable, often under $2,000. Local foundation specialists can advise on the most suitable and cost-efficient methods.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around the foundation or exterior walls.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not always require repair, but it’s recommended to have a professional assess them to determine if they indicate deeper issues.
What factors contribute to foundation settling or shifting? Factors include soil movement, poor drainage, tree roots, moisture changes, and construction issues that affect soil stability around the foundation.
